The thermal decomposition of coal by slow heating rate is generally used to investigate carbonization of bituminous coal for coke making. It means that the thermal decomposition of coal under non-oxidizing conditions produces a residue (coke), which consists of carbon and mineral matter. The results indicate that the initial temperature of thermal decomposition of Xishan coal is around 300 °C in experiments and approximately 1600 K in molecular simulations. The addition of Na 2 SO 4 advances the initial pyrolysis temperature and promotes the generation of total number and types of products. Most of the coal parameters used in the thermal decomposition model could be obtained directly from an infrared, ultimate and proximate analysis of the coal allowing prediction of thermal decomposition behavior from a general set of kinetic constants applicable to lignite and bituminous coals.
